Nápady na rozšíření : phpRS Fórum
Napadlo vás zajímavé rozšíření? Myslíte si, že phpRS systému chybí nějaká důležitá funkce? Pokud ano, tak neváhejte a napište nám!
phpRS - redakční a informační systém
Jít na stránku:  12Další
Aktuální stránka:1 z 2
Plugin Adresář
Zaslán uživatelem/kou: aggi (IP adresa zaznamenána)
Datum: 2008-01-05, 20:19

Udělal jsem si pluginek Adreář. Je možné v něm nastavit pro které levely čtenářů je viditelný a které levely mohou v adresáři mazat. Třeba se někomu bude hodit. Pokud se bude někomu chtít prosím projeďte to jestli je vše OK.

Ke stažení: [http://aggi.empyrea.net/download.php?akce=detail&id_detail=12&sekce=2]

Podrobnosti v článku: [http://aggi.empyrea.net/view.php?cisloclanku=2008010001-plugin-adresar-1-0-pro-phprs-2-8-1]

...::: [http://aggi.empyrea.net/] :::...

Re: Plugin Adresář
Zaslán uživatelem/kou: pa3k (IP adresa zaznamenána)
Datum: 2008-01-05, 23:16

Super, nechceš pluginy zverejňovať (aj) na community webe?

Re: Plugin Adresář
Zaslán uživatelem/kou: aggi (IP adresa zaznamenána)
Datum: 2008-01-06, 09:02

Proč ne, aspoň se budou líp hledat ostatním. Co je potřeba ode mě, abych udělal?

Jenom bych chtěl upozornit že některé kousky kodu nejsou uplně autorské, použil jsem
části kodu odjinut a upravil jsem si je podle potřeby. Teprve se učím...

...::: [http://aggi.empyrea.net/] :::...

Re: Plugin Adresář
Zaslán uživatelem/kou: mad.fox.51 (IP adresa zaznamenána)
Datum: 2008-01-10, 15:51

Hezký, ale píše mi to toto

Adresář členů a účastníků treninků ŠSO

Není možné připojení k tabulce seznam_kontaktu!

- = NO A = -

Re: Plugin Adresář
Zaslán uživatelem/kou: aggi (IP adresa zaznamenána)
Datum: 2008-01-11, 09:35

Omlouvám se chyba vznikla při sestavování zip souboru.

Na mých stránkách je na původním odkazu ke stažení verze, která už je (doufám) v pořádku.
Oprav byly ve více souborech, proto nejjednodušší varianta je nainstalovat celý plugin znovu včetně sql tabulek. Pozor na změnu názvu sql tabulky. Původně to bylo seznam kontaktů nyní je to rs_adresar.

Omlouvám se za zmatky.

...::: [http://aggi.empyrea.net/] :::...

Re: Plugin Adresář
Zaslán uživatelem/kou: mad.fox.51 (IP adresa zaznamenána)
Datum: 2008-01-11, 13:37

díky :-)

- = NO A = -

Re: Plugin Adresář
Zaslán uživatelem/kou: mad.fox.51 (IP adresa zaznamenána)
Datum: 2008-01-12, 00:23

Bohužel, stále to nejde :-(

- = NO A = -

Re: Plugin Adresář
Zaslán uživatelem/kou: aggi (IP adresa zaznamenána)
Datum: 2008-01-13, 16:33

Koukal jsem k tobě na stránky. Je třeba znovu nakopírovat nový soubor adresar.php do rotu webu, máš tam pořád ten starý (podle upornění na chybu - nelze najít tabulku seznam_kontaktu, v opraveném souboru se tato hláška nenachází). V souboru adresar_cz.php, který najdeš v adresaři lang, oprav první položku, ve které je ten nadpis s tím ŠSO.

...::: [http://aggi.empyrea.net/] :::...

Re: Plugin Adresář
Zaslán uživatelem/kou: mad.fox.51 (IP adresa zaznamenána)
Datum: 2008-01-13, 19:24

Tak nevím co dělám špatně, ale nic, píše to toto

Adresář

Není možné připojení k tabulce seznam_kontaktu!

Samozřejmě že jsem zkopíroval na ftp vše i adresar.php a stále stejný výsledek

- = NO A = -

Re: Plugin Adresář
Zaslán uživatelem/kou: mad.fox.51 (IP adresa zaznamenána)
Datum: 2008-01-13, 19:34

Chybu bych viděl v tom, že přiložený soubor adresar.sql po nainportování do databáze vytvoří pouze jednu tabulku a to rs_adresar_konf , měla by tam být ale ještě jedna tabulka, která se nevytvoří, měla by to být rs_adresar, je to tak ???

- = NO A = -

Re: Plugin Adresář
Zaslán uživatelem/kou: mad.fox.51 (IP adresa zaznamenána)
Datum: 2008-01-13, 19:37

Oprava.

Ona se vytvoří, ale nemá předponu rs_ , vytvoří se jen seznam_kontaktu bez předpony

- = NO A = -

Re: Plugin Adresář
Zaslán uživatelem/kou: mad.fox.51 (IP adresa zaznamenána)
Datum: 2008-01-13, 20:02

Už mi to funguje, upravil jsem samotný soubor *.sql , pak ještě dva v adresáři plugin a to update.php a insert.php a nakonec samotný adresar.php a jede to :-)

- = NO A = -

Re: Plugin Adresář
Zaslán uživatelem/kou: aggi (IP adresa zaznamenána)
Datum: 2008-01-14, 09:24

Hele a stáhl jsi si nové soubory Adresáře po té opravě ode mě ze stránek, downloadl jsem si to a zkontroloval, v tom zipu je všechno v pořádku, opravdu jsem to poctivě kontroloval. Včetně tebou uvedených souborů...

...::: [http://aggi.empyrea.net/] :::...

Re: Plugin Adresář
Zaslán uživatelem/kou: mad.fox.51 (IP adresa zaznamenána)
Datum: 2008-01-14, 11:29

Jasně že jsem si stáhnul vše znovu, už to neukazovalo ŠSO ale jen Adresář, ale i přesto to nešlo, musel jsem udělat pár úprav, jak jsem již psal a vše funguje, opravdu nevím kde je zakopanej pes :-)

- = NO A = -

Re: Plugin Adresář
Zaslán uživatelem/kou: mad.fox.51 (IP adresa zaznamenána)
Datum: 2008-01-14, 12:13

Tak jsem si dneska stáhnul od tebe znovu ty soubory a jsou změněné, změny jsou provedené tak jak jsem si je udělal já, včera jsem to taky stáhnul a ty úpravy tam ještě nebyly, jenže je tam ještě jedna malinká chyba, pokud vytvořím kontakt, tak to neuloží do databáze a hodí to chybu o neplatné syntaxe SQL, po odstranění FROM z řetězce pro volání tabulky ze souborů insert.php a update.php již vše pracuje tak jak má, ještě to otestuju a když tak dám ještě vědět :-)

- = NO A = -

Re: Plugin Adresář
Zaslán uživatelem/kou: mad.fox.51 (IP adresa zaznamenána)
Datum: 2008-01-14, 12:23

Tak a jsem tu zase :-), jeden postřeh bych ještě měl, pokud nastavím v administraci vše na nejvyšší prioritu což je u mě VIP, tak se na adresář dostanou i useři s nižší prioritou což je u mě REG, tu dostávájí automaticky všichni po registraci, nepřihlášení a neregistrovaní nevidí nic.

- = NO A = -

Re: Plugin Adresář
Zaslán uživatelem/kou: aggi (IP adresa zaznamenána)
Datum: 2008-01-14, 20:10

Chyba opravdu vyskakuje i u mne, zkusím zítra vykoumat, v čem by to mohlo být. Díky za podnět.

...::: [http://aggi.empyrea.net/] :::...

Re: Plugin Adresář
Zaslán uživatelem/kou: aggi (IP adresa zaznamenána)
Datum: 2008-01-14, 21:01

1) Mno moc php a sql neumím ale pokud odstraníš from tak by to fungovat nemělo...

2) Na problém s povolením přístupu už jsme přišel, zanedbal jsem prioritu funkci.

Pokud chceš rychlou opravu, jde o soubor adresar.php:

tuto část kodu vystřihni:(přibližně řádek 241)
// funkce na nastavení přístupnosti
if ($GLOBALS['prmyctenar']->UkazLevel()!=""):
if ($GLOBALS['prmyctenar']->UkazLevel()<$povollevel) {
echo "<p align=\"center\"><b>".ADRESAR_INFO_4."</b></p><p>&nbsp;</p>";

// Dokonceni tvorby stranky
KonecObrTabulka(); // Vlozeni layout prvku
$GLOBALS["vzhledwebu"]->Generuj();
exit();
}
endif;

a potom ji vlep za toto:(řádek přibližně 44)
//-------------------------------------------------------------------
// nastavení Adresáře (nastavuje se v administraci)
$sql_dotazakc = mysql_query("SELECT * FROM ".$GLOBALS['rspredpona']."adresar_konf",$GLOBALS['dbspojeni']) or die ("Nepodařilo se načtení dat z tabulky ".$GLOBALS['rspredpona']."adresar_konf!") ;
$dotazakc = mysql_fetch_assoc($sql_dotazakc);
// kdo uvidí Adresař
$povollevel = $dotazakc['log'];
//level od kterého je možné mazat záznamy
$dellevel = $dotazakc['delet'];
//-------------------------------------------------------------------


Zítra nahodím ke stažení opravený zip archiv pluginu....


...::: [http://aggi.empyrea.net/] :::...

Re: Plugin Adresář
Zaslán uživatelem/kou: mad.fox.51 (IP adresa zaznamenána)
Datum: 2008-01-14, 23:00

Není zač, jen i po úpravě, se do adresáře dostanou useři s nižší prioritou, zkoušeno na IE i Firefox

- = NO A = -

Re: Plugin Adresář
Zaslán uživatelem/kou: aggi (IP adresa zaznamenána)
Datum: 2008-01-15, 09:24

Upravil jsem kosmetickou vadu v sql tabulce rs_adresar_konfig - odstranění nepoužitého řádku update.
Upravil jsem kod tak jak jsem popisoval výš.

Nahodil jsem opravený zip do downloadu na mých stránkách.
Zároveň jsem znovu nahodil plugin i na jiných stránkách a testoval na všechny popisovné problémy.
Ale po upravě kterou jsem popisoval, funguje omezení korektně...

Bylo by možné, aby to otestoval ještě někdo??


...::: [http://aggi.empyrea.net/] :::...

Jít na stránku:  12Další
Aktuální stránka:1 z 2


Lituji, ale pouze registrovaní uživatelé mohou zasílat příspěvky do této sekce.
This forum powered by Phorum and designed by STaNBoSS.